AboutThe Role
As a Supplier Quality Engineer I (Entry-Level), you will support the complete supplier quality process for motorcycle components—from new product introduction (NPI) through production and warranty. This hands‑on role is designed for an early‑career professional ready to contribute to part qualification, inspection readiness, and supplier communication within a fast‑paced manufacturing environment. You’ll collaborate closely with plant teams, senior engineers, and suppliers to uphold Harley‑Davidson’s quality and safety standards throughout the product lifecycle.
Key Responsibilities New Product Introduction (NPI) / Launch Phase- Support supplier PPAP preparation and track submission status
- Assist with capability studies and dimensional validations
- Collect and share supplier feedback during feasibility and design reviews
- Help establish inspection criteria based on CTQ (Critical to Quality) characteristics
- Support incoming part inspection and first-pass yield tracking
- Investigate non-conformances and issue preliminary supplier notifications
- Coordinate containment activities for immediate quality issues
- Maintain supplier performance records and audit documents
- Coordinate part returns for supplier analysis of early warranty claims
- Record and monitor supplier responses to field quality issues
- Assist in summarizing warranty data for internal team reviews
-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Quality, or a technical field; or equivalent relevant experience
- 0–2 years of experience in manufacturing or quality (internships/co‑ops accepted)
- Basic understanding of: PPAP, FMEA, Control Plans & GD&T (Geometric Dimensioning and Tolerancing)
- Strong attention to detail and willingness to work on the plant floor
- Comfortable communicating with internal and supplier contacts
- Ability to travel up to 50% (supplier visits and audits)
